Firecrawl CLI gives agents the complete web data toolkit for scraping, searching, and browsing. Try it now →
[ 200 OK ]
[ .JSON ]
[ SCRAPE ]
[ .MD ]

Firecrawl vs. ScrapeGraphAI

ScrapeGraphAI scrapes pages.
Firecrawl gives you AI-ready data.

Clean, structured data with predictable pricing through one unified API.
No credit multipliers, no juggling endpoints, no parsing code.

Trusted by 80,000+
companies
of all sizes
Shopify logo
Lovable logo
Zapier logo
Canva logo
Apple logo
Alibaba logo
PHMG logo
DoorDash logo
Gamma logo
You.com logo
Sprinklr logo
Cognism logo
Ada logo
11x logo
Botpress logo
Aleph Alpha logo
Sierra logo
Shopify logo
Lovable logo
Zapier logo
Canva logo
Apple logo
Alibaba logo
PHMG logo
DoorDash logo
Gamma logo
You.com logo
Sprinklr logo
Cognism logo
Ada logo
11x logo
Botpress logo
Aleph Alpha logo
Sierra logo
[ 01 / 08 ]
·
Why Firecrawl

See why teams choose
Firecrawl over ScrapeGraphAI.

When comparing Firecrawl vs ScrapeGraphAI, the difference is what happens after the scrape: cleaner output, more formats, and pricing that doesn't penalize scale.

apple.com
Endpoint
Scrape
Status
Success
Started
Mar 16, 2026
2:51 PM
Formats
Markdown
JSON

Clean, reliable data for AI pipelines

Turn any URL into clean, structured data that your AI agents and apps can use.

See use cases
Scrape
Search
Crawl
Agent
Browse

The complete web data toolkit

One API to scrape, search, and browse. No juggling endpoints for JSON vs markdown.

See docs
Pages scraped
Last 7 days
1.2M
Mar 12
48,200 credits
03/0903/1203/16

Predictable pricing that scales

Dollar for dollar, Firecrawl delivers roughly 5x more extracted pages than ScrapeGraphAI.

See pricing
[ 02 / 08 ]
·
Benchmarks

Firecrawl leads on extraction quality.
And so much more.

Coverage
0%
success rate
Quality
0.000
F1 score for accuracy
Recall
0.000
content recall rate
Speed
0ms
P95 latency
[ 03 / 08 ]
·
Firecrawl vs. ScrapeGraphAI

Firecrawl is purpose-built for
AI agents and developers.

The best ScrapeGraphAI alternative is one that delivers powerful scraping at a fraction of the cost, with search and browser automation built in.

Firecrawl
ScrapeGraphAI
Structured data extraction
Extract structured JSON from any URL with a schema or prompt
SmartScraper extracts structured JSON with a schema or prompt
Autonomous agent
AI agent that researches the web and gathers data without predefined URLs
AgenticScraper for multi-step browser workflows via natural language steps
Web crawling
Recursive crawl with depth control, path filtering, and sitemap discovery
SmartCrawler with depth control, path filtering, and sitemap support
Scalable pricing
~$0.004/page for AI extraction; ~$0.0008/page for standard scrape
~$0.021/page for SmartScraper; ~$0.004/page for Markdownify
Unified API platform
Scrape, search, browse, agent, crawl, and map in one API
Separate endpoints; no map/discovery or browser sandbox
Browser sandbox with CDP access
Full Playwright, code execution, Live View, and persistent profiles
AgenticScraper uses natural language steps; no direct browser control
Enterprise compliance
SOC 2 Type II certified, GDPR compliant, zero-data retention option
SOC 2 Type 1 certified; working toward Type 2
Output format variety
Markdown, JSON, HTML, screenshots, branding, links, change tracking
JSON or markdown; no screenshots, branding, links, or change tracking
[ 04 / 08 ]
·
Customer Testimonials
Zapier

Firecrawl allows our customers to pull the web information they need directly in our product.

Andrew Gardner
Sr. Engineer
Replit

If your agent or LLM needs web content, Firecrawl delivers the best-formatted results.

Zhen Li
Staff AI Engineer
Dub

What makes Firecrawl essential is how it turns messy web data into clean, AI-ready content.

Steven Tey
Founder & CEO
[ 05 / 08 ]
·
FAQs

Frequently asked questions

Yes. Firecrawl returns clean markdown and structured JSON out of the box on every request. ScrapeGraphAI also supports structured extraction via SmartScraper and markdown via Markdownify, but these are separate endpoints with different credit costs. Firecrawl delivers both formats from a single scrape call at 1 credit per page.
Firecrawl charges 1 credit per standard scrape and 5 credits for AI-powered JSON extraction. ScrapeGraphAI charges 10 credits per SmartScraper call and 2 credits for basic Markdownify. But credits aren't equal across platforms. On Firecrawl's Standard plan ($83/mo for 100k credits/month), AI extraction costs about $0.004/page. On ScrapeGraphAI's Growth plan ($85/mo for 480k credits/year), SmartScraper costs about $0.021/page. Dollar for dollar, Firecrawl delivers roughly 5x more AI extractions.
Yes. Firecrawl is fully open source under the AGPL-3.0 license with 90k+ GitHub stars and can be self-hosted for complete control over your data and infrastructure. ScrapeGraphAI also has an open source Python library (MIT licensed, 23k stars) that works with local LLMs via Ollama, but their commercial API is proprietary.
Firecrawl supports actions like click, type, and wait directly on the scrape endpoint, and also offers a full browser sandbox with Playwright/CDP access, code execution in Python, Node, or Bash, Live View for debugging, and persistent browser profiles. ScrapeGraphAI's AgenticScraper only supports natural language steps (e.g., 'click login', 'type email') with no direct browser control. Firecrawl covers both approaches and gives developers full programmatic access when they need it.
Firecrawl offers scrape, search, browse, agent, crawl, map, and batch scrape through one API. ScrapeGraphAI covers similar ground with SmartScraper, SearchScraper, SmartCrawler, Markdownify, AgenticScraper, and Sitemap, but lacks a map/discovery endpoint and full browser sandbox. A unified platform means fewer integration points, simpler billing, and less code to maintain.
Both tools work well for RAG. Firecrawl returns clean markdown ready for chunking and embedding, supports structured extraction via JSON Schema, and offers crawl + map for discovering all pages on a site. ScrapeGraphAI's SmartScraper also delivers structured data from natural language prompts. The key difference is cost: Firecrawl's 1-credit scrape lets you process far more pages per dollar, which matters when building large knowledge bases.
Migration is straightforward. Replace your ScrapeGraphAI SmartScraper calls with Firecrawl's /scrape endpoint (with formats=['json'] for structured extraction or formats=['markdown'] for clean markdown). Replace SmartCrawler calls with Firecrawl's /crawl endpoint, which supports depth control, path filtering, and sitemap discovery. Firecrawl offers SDKs for Python, Node.js, Go, Rust, and Java. Most teams complete the switch in under a day.
Yes. Firecrawl is SOC 2 Type II compliant with GDPR compliance and DPA available. Enterprise plans include zero data retention and 99.9% SLA. ScrapeGraphAI has achieved SOC 2 Type 1 and is working toward Type 2. Over 500,000 developers and 80,000+ companies use Firecrawl in production.
FOOTER
The easiest way to extract
data from the web
Backed by
Y Combinator
LinkedinGithubYouTube
SOC II · Type 2
AICPA
SOC 2
X (Twitter)
Discord